## 3.8.0 — Changed defaults in Mapforge tile cache

Heads up, on-call folks: the Mapforge cache layer now evicts by LRU instead of TTL-only, and the default memory ceiling doubled. Cold-start warmup is also on by default, so expect a brief CPU spike after restarts — that's normal, don't page anyone. Stale-while-revalidate is enabled for zoom levels 0–8. After upgrading, nodes pick up the new defaults shown here:

config for kajof-fahif:
[druael]
port = 9000
region = east-4
host = druael.paliqlabs.internal
timeout_ms = 2000
retries = 2

# Artifact Signing — QuickSeek Index Builds

Autocomplete index rebuilds are slow; don't re-sign mid-build. Sign only the final artifact. Unsigned indexes won't load in prod. If support sees verification errors, confirm the build used the current key, not last quarter's. The key currently in rotation is below.

rollout seal: bky3_7wZ

A: The Fenwick database cluster handles roughly 600 concurrent connections across all services, and reporting queries are long-running. Letting the pool grow unbounded starved the checkout service twice last month. The cap plus a 5-second acquisition timeout keeps reporting responsive without monopolizing the cluster. If you need more throughput, batch your queries rather than raising the cap. The pool sizing rationale and per-service allocations are documented on the internal page here.

wiki page, fawef-hahap: https://gitlab.qirvanworks.corp/view/browse/display/962456f900a8